Universal is the oldest surviving film studio in the US, famous for defining the horror genre in the 1930s with Dracula and Frankenstein . Today, it remains a powerhouse through its partnership with Amblin Entertainment (Steven Spielberg’s company) and animation giant Illumination (home of Despicable Me and the Mario movie).

Disney is arguably the most recognizable brand in entertainment history. What began as a small animation studio in 1923 has metastasized into a behemoth. The genius of modern Disney lies not just in its original IP (Intellectual Property), but in its strategic acquisitions. By absorbing Pixar, Marvel, and Lucasfilm, Disney consolidated a significant portion of pop culture mythology under one roof.

Netflix’s studio model is distinct: they offer creators "greenlight speed." Where traditional studios spend years in development hell, Netflix approves productions rapidly, often with high budget guarantees but tough cancellation thresholds (the infamous "three-season curse"). Their film division, with productions like Don’t Look Up and Glass Onion , has turned the Academy Awards upside down, forcing the industry to accept streaming as a legitimate theatrical alternative.

As a spin-off of Game of Thrones , House of the Dragon faced immense pressure to succeed. It did. The production proved that even after a divisive finale, a loyal audience will return for high-quality political intrigue and dragon battles.
